当前位置:首页 > 综合资讯 > 正文
广告招租
游戏推广

对象存储开源软件下载,深度解析对象存储开源软件,下载与部署指南

对象存储开源软件下载,深度解析对象存储开源软件,下载与部署指南

深度解析对象存储开源软件,提供下载与部署指南,助您轻松掌握对象存储技术。...

深度解析对象存储开源软件,提供下载与部署指南,助您轻松掌握对象存储技术。

随着互联网的飞速发展,数据量呈爆炸式增长,对象存储技术因其高扩展性、低成本等优势,逐渐成为企业存储解决方案的首选,开源对象存储软件凭借其优秀的性能和灵活性,受到越来越多企业的青睐,本文将为您详细介绍对象存储开源软件的下载与部署过程。

对象存储开源软件概述

1、Ceph:Ceph是一个高度可扩展的分布式存储系统,由加州大学圣迭戈分校的Sage Weil教授领导开发,Ceph支持多种存储接口,如对象存储、块存储和文件系统,具有高可用性、高性能和可扩展性等特点。

2、GlusterFS:GlusterFS是一个开源的分布式文件系统,可以扩展到PB级别,它支持多种协议,如NFS、SMB和HTTP,能够实现数据的高效存储和访问。

3、OpenStack Swift:OpenStack Swift是一个开源的对象存储系统,由OpenStack基金会维护,Swift具有高可用性、高性能和可扩展性,广泛应用于云服务和数据中心。

4、MinIO:MinIO是一个高性能、可扩展的对象存储系统,适用于容器、云服务和数据中心,MinIO支持S3 API,与AWS、Azure和Google Cloud等云服务兼容。

对象存储开源软件下载,深度解析对象存储开源软件,下载与部署指南

对象存储开源软件下载

1、Ceph:访问Ceph官网(https://ceph.com/),点击“Download”按钮,选择适合您的操作系统和版本,下载Ceph软件包。

2、GlusterFS:访问GlusterFS官网(https://www.gluster.org/),点击“Download”按钮,选择适合您的操作系统和版本,下载GlusterFS软件包。

3、OpenStack Swift:访问OpenStack官网(https://www.openstack.org/),点击“Download”按钮,选择OpenStack软件包,在软件包中,找到Swift组件,下载相应的软件包。

4、MinIO:访问MinIO官网(https://min.io/),点击“Download”按钮,选择适合您的操作系统和版本,下载MinIO软件包。

对象存储开源软件部署

以下以Ceph为例,介绍对象存储开源软件的部署过程。

1、环境准备

(1)安装依赖项:根据Ceph官方文档,安装Ceph所需的依赖项,如Python、Git、libevent等。

对象存储开源软件下载,深度解析对象存储开源软件,下载与部署指南

(2)创建存储目录:在所有节点上创建存储目录,/var/lib/ceph/data。

2、配置Ceph集群

(1)初始化mon节点:在第一个mon节点上执行以下命令,初始化Ceph集群。

ceph-mon init

(2)初始化osd节点:在osd节点上执行以下命令,初始化osd。

ceph-osd init

(3)添加mon节点:在第二个mon节点上执行以下命令,添加mon节点。

ceph-mon add <mon节点IP>

(4)添加osd节点:在osd节点上执行以下命令,添加osd。

ceph-osd add <osd节点IP>

3、创建存储池和存储卷

对象存储开源软件下载,深度解析对象存储开源软件,下载与部署指南

(1)创建存储池:在mon节点上执行以下命令,创建存储池。

ceph osd pool create <存储池名称> pg_num=256 pgp_num=16

(2)创建存储卷:在mon节点上执行以下命令,创建存储卷。

rados create <存储卷名称>

4、挂载Ceph存储

(1)安装Ceph-fuse:在客户端节点上安装Ceph-fuse。

(2)挂载Ceph存储:在客户端节点上执行以下命令,挂载Ceph存储。

sudo mount -t ceph <mon节点IP>:<存储卷名称> /mnt/ceph

本文详细介绍了对象存储开源软件的下载与部署过程,通过选择合适的开源对象存储软件,企业可以构建高效、可扩展的存储系统,满足日益增长的数据存储需求,在实际部署过程中,请根据实际情况调整配置,确保系统稳定运行。

广告招租
游戏推广

发表评论

最新文章